  1. What is 170M5985?

    • 170M5985 is a type of fuse commonly used in technical solutions to protect electrical circuits from overcurrent conditions.
  2. What are the key specifications of 170M5985?

    • The key specifications of 170M5985 include its current rating, voltage rating, breaking capacity, and physical dimensions.
  3. How do I select the right 170M5985 fuse for my application?

    • To select the right 170M5985 fuse, you need to consider the operating current, voltage, ambient temperature, and the specific requirements of your electrical circuit.
  4. Can 170M5985 be used in high-voltage applications?

    • Yes, 170M5985 fuses are available with voltage ratings suitable for high-voltage applications, but it's important to select the appropriate voltage rating for your specific application.
  5. What are the typical applications of 170M5985 fuses?

    • 170M5985 fuses are commonly used in industrial equipment, power distribution systems, control panels, and other electrical systems to provide overcurrent protection.
  6. Are there any special installation considerations for 170M5985 fuses?

    • When installing 170M5985 fuses, it's important to follow the manufacturer's guidelines regarding mounting, clearance, and proper connection to ensure safe and reliable operation.
  7. How can I troubleshoot issues with 170M5985 fuses tripping unexpectedly?

    • Unexpected tripping of 170M5985 fuses can be caused by overloading, short circuits, or other faults in the electrical system. It's important to investigate the root cause of the issue and address it accordingly.
  8. Can 170M5985 fuses be replaced with other types of fuses in an emergency?

    • In emergency situations, if an exact replacement for 170M5985 is not available, a fuse with similar specifications and compatibility can be used temporarily, but it's important to replace it with the correct type as soon as possible.
  9. Are there any maintenance requirements for 170M5985 fuses?

    • Periodic inspection of 170M5985 fuses and their associated electrical components is recommended to ensure proper functionality and to identify any signs of wear or damage that may require replacement.
